Cs1 python
WebIntroduction to Computer Programming. 9 units (3-4-2) first, third terms. A course on computer programming emphasizing the program design process and pragmatic … WebCaltech CS 1: Fall 2012 sum_to_N in Python Question 2: What happens to the computation in progress in sum_to_N when a new recursive call to the same function starts? Answer: …
Cs1 python
Did you know?
Webwith Python are well prepared to learn to program in a variety of other languages in subsequent courses. The Scheme language is also a good choice for a CS1 language because, like Python, it is simple, interactive, allows the discussion of various programming styles, and is really well supported [8]. However, Scheme can be perceived as an
WebTextbook. Our textbook Introduction to Programming in Python [ Amazon · Pearson ] is an interdisciplinary approach to the traditional CS1 curriculum. We teach all of the classic … http://projectpython.net/chapter19/
WebCaltech CS 1: Fall 2012 sum_to_N in Python Question 2: What happens to the computation in progress in sum_to_N when a new recursive call to the same function starts? Answer: Every call to sum_to_N gets its own frame on the runtime stack, so when a recursive call to sum_to_N starts, a new frame is put on the stack, and the original call to sum_to_N still http://www.cs1graphics.org/download/
http://courses.cms.caltech.edu/cs11/material/python/lectures/cs1_lecture23.pdf
WebCS 1 fulfills the TLA distributive requirement, and is the introductory course for the Computer Science major and minor. Lecture location ... you are probably OK. If you find yourself … ipd on抵抗Web# On Linux, need packages python-tk, python-imaging-tk # import sys as _sys: import cs1graphics as _g: import easygui as _easygui: import re as _re: import time as _time: from cs1robots_images import _robot_images # PIL isn't actually used in cs1robots, but is needed to use # cs1graphics properly. So we make sure it is there, as otherwise open vm tools packages are availableWebJan 21, 2024 · An online, graphics-based computer science curriculum taught in Python and provided by Carnegie Mellon University, CMU CS Academy offers novel, world-class … open vmware support caseWebWe have now accumulated many programming projects (over 100 at last count), and thought that it would benefit the CS1 Python community to share them. A great resource … open voice typing appWebCS 1. This page shows you how to install the CS 1 software on your Windows machine. You will install all of the following: Python 3.10 from Microsoft App Store. PyQt5 (We will … ip do not guarantee the delivery of packetsWebJan 21, 2024 · An online, graphics-based computer science curriculum taught in Python and provided by Carnegie Mellon University, CMU CS Academy offers novel, world-class computer science education for the secondary classroom. ... CS1: Our CS1 curriculum is a deep dive into the fundamentals of programming concepts and covers text-based coding … open voicemail on this phoneWebFeb 1, 2016 · CS1 and Python. 1. Choosing a Programming Language for CS1 Fred Annexstein CS Curriculum Meeting April 9, 2015. 2. Current State of Language Adoption for CS1-type Courses in US The chart below … open vob files windows 11